Shoreline Community College

Shoreline Community College, also known as SCC, is a community college in Shoreline, north of Seattle, Washington, United States. It is located in a residential area east of Shoreview Park. The campus is spread across an area of more than 80 acres. The college offers a wide variety of degree and certificate programs. Students can choose between two transfer degrees and more than 50 professional technical programs. SCC also operates a satellite campus located at the Lake Forest Park town centre. It offers extended learning classes in various subjects.

SCC’s athletic department fields several men’s and women’s sports teams. They participate in many sports including basketball, softball, baseball, and soccer. Their sports teams are nicknamed the Dolphins. Their official mascot is the Dolphin.

Overview of Shoreline Community College

Shoreline Community College is in a large suburb, in Shoreline, WA. The school is classified as a public college. Students at Shoreline Community College earn degrees up to the Associate's degree.

Areas of Study

The most common major fields study at the school include music and liberal arts.

Shoreline Community College Selectivity

All qualified applicants are admitted as Shoreline Community College offers open admission.

Faculty

Some professors at the school are awarded tenure, allowing the school to retain good faculty members.

Student Body

Shoreline Community College, in 2007-2008, had 5,581 students (4,495 full-time equivalent).
